Output 20852ecd3062c26318c2f3e69f67ec7e1d6dbef20c59850df61cdd96e6f03b36:1

value
29500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fddcf1402e32cd6268105157e879e07a2c33abdb OP_EQUALVERIFY OP_CHECKSIG
address
DUHQB8wBQFLvuSeEvUmBGma8Zkcc4u5boA
transaction
20852ecd3062c26318c2f3e69f67ec7e1d6dbef20c59850df61cdd96e6f03b36